准噶尔盆地复合边界结构综合解释

摘要
基于对准噶尔盆地沉积、含油气系统、勘探目的层及构造演化等地质条件的分析,从控盆主断裂形态、主断裂复合结构、成因机制上探讨了盆地西北缘、东北缘和南缘3条边界断裂的结构类型,分析了压扭性叠合盆地复合边界结构体系及特征。不同期次、不同构造应力方向、不同时间的挤压叠加样式不同,造成盆地主要复合边界结构的差异。地震-地质相结合,对准噶尔盆地控边断裂的3种主要复合边界结构进行了综合解释,划分为4层或3层复合边界结构,解释为4段式或3段式复合边界结构类型。
Based on the sedimentation,petroleum system,explorative target zone and structural evolution in Junggar basin,integrated with the basin-controlling major faulting shape,composite structure and genetic mechanism,this paper discussed structural types of three boundary faults of the northwestern margin,northeastern margin and southern margin of Junggar basin and analyzed the composite boundary structure system and characteristics in the compresso-shear overlay basin.By using the differences of the basinal major composite boundary structure resulted from the compressional and overlay shapes of different episodes,different structural stress directions and different times as well as combination of seismic profile with geologic facies,this paper also interpreted comprehensively the three composite boundary structures of boundary-controlled faults in Junggar basin,classifying as four or three zones of the structures and four or three sections of the types.
